.fc-event, .fc-event a, .fc-agenda .fc-event-time { color: #fff; border-style: solid; border-color: blue; background-color: blue; } /* header styles */ .fc .fc-agenda-head th.fc-first { border-left: 0; } .fc .fc-agenda-head th, .fc .fc-agenda-head td { border-width: 1px 0 0 1px; } .fc-agenda-head tr.fc-first th { border-width: 0 0 0 1px; } .fc-agenda-head tr.fc-last th, .fc-agenda-head tr.fc-last td { border-bottom-width: 2px; } .fc-agenda-head tr.fc-last th { /*border-width: 1px 0 1px 1px;*/ background-image: none; } .fc-agenda-head tr.fc-last th.fc-first { /*border-width: 0 2px 1px 0;*/ } .fc-agenda-head tr.fc-last th.fc-last { /*border-width: 0 0 0 3px;*/ } .fc .fc-agenda-head td { /*border-width: 3px 0 3px 1px;*/ background: none; } .fc-agenda-body { /*width: 100%;*/ overflow: auto; } .fc .fc-agenda-body th { border-width: 1px 0 0 0; background-image: none; text-align: right; font-weight: normal; vertical-align: middle; width: 48px; height: 22px; padding-right: 2px; } .fc .fc-agenda-body td { border-width: 1px 0 0 1px; background: none; } .fc .fc-agenda-body tr.fc-minor th, .fc .fc-agenda-body tr.fc-minor td { border-top-style: dotted; } .fc .fc-agenda-body tr.fc-first th, .fc .fc-agenda-body tr.fc-first td { border-top: 0; } .fc .fc-agenda-bg td { border-style: double; border-width: 0 0 0 3px; } .fc .fc-agenda-bg td.fc-not-today { background: none; } .fc-agenda .fc-day-content { padding: 2px 1px 14px; } /* vertical events */ .fc-event-vert { border-width: 0 1px; } .fc-event-vert a { border-width: 0; } .fc-content .fc-corner-top { margin-top: 1px; } .fc-content .fc-corner-top a { margin-top: -1px; border-top-width: 1px; } .fc-content .fc-corner-bottom { margin-bottom: 1px; } .fc-content .fc-corner-bottom a { margin-bottom: -1px; border-bottom-width: 1px; } .fc-event-vert span { display: block; position: relative; z-index: 2; } .fc-event-vert span.fc-event-time { white-space: nowrap; _white-space: normal; overflow: hidden; font-size: 10px; } .fc-event-vert span.fc-event-title { line-height: 13px; } .fc-event-vert span.fc-event-bg { position: absolute; z-index: 1; top: 0; left: 0; width: 100%; height: 100%; background: #fff; opacity: .3; filter: alpha(opacity=30); } .fc-event-vert .ui-resizable-s { font-family: monospace; height: 8px; font-size: 11px; line-height: 8px; bottom: 0; text-align: center; }